Case filed for allegedly giving fake Covid-19 test reports and charging Tk2.66 lakh


A Dhaka Court on Thursday framed charges against five people including the Chairman of Regent Hospital Md Shahed, for allegedly giving fake Covid-19 test reports and charging Tk2.66 lakh.

Metropolitan Magistrate (MM) of the Chief Metropolitan Magistrate ((CMM) court Mohna Alamgir officially started the judicial proceedings of the case by framing charges against the accused.

Four other accused in the case are- Dipayan Basu, 32, Anindya Dutta, 31, Masud Parvez, 40 and M Mizanur Rahman, 39.

Among them, Dipayan Basu and Anindya Dutta have been absconding since the beginning of the case.

On July 20, 2020, Md Rezaul Karim, an administrative officer of the Exceed Corporation Limited, filed a case with Uttara-West Police Station of the capital, alleging that 76 workers at the metro rail construction site were given fake Covid-19 test reports and the hospital had embezzled Tk2.66 lakh for the sake of the tests.

After investigating the case, Sub-Inspector Md Yeadur Rahman of the Uttara West Police Station submitted a chargesheet to the court on May 30, 2021.
